Top Artificial Lawns | Reviews & Ratings | comparemela.com

Artificial lawns in Australia - / near sa-subs-near-1

Artificial lawns in United states - 85705/ near pima

Artificial lawns in Australia - / near brand

Artificial lawns in United kingdom - Cb74ta/ near cambridgeshire